7+ Alicante Weather in December: A Guide

December in Alicante, Spain, typically offers mild, sunny days interspersed with cooler nights and occasional rainfall. Average daytime temperatures hover around 17C (63F), while nighttime temperatures can drop to around 8C (46F). The city experiences an average of five rainy days throughout the month, with total rainfall averaging around 30mm. Sea temperatures remain relatively mild, averaging 16C (61F).

Understanding Alicante’s December climate is crucial for travelers planning winter getaways. The pleasant temperatures allow for comfortable sightseeing and outdoor activities, while the reduced rainfall compared to other times of the year increases the chances of enjoying dry days. Historically, December has been a quieter month for tourism in Alicante, offering a more relaxed atmosphere and potentially lower prices compared to peak season. This makes it an attractive option for budget-conscious travelers and those seeking a less crowded experience.

Alicante, Spain Weather in October: A Forecast

Alicante, a vibrant port city on Spain’s Costa Blanca, experiences mild and generally sunny conditions during October. Average temperatures typically range from highs around 23C (73F) to lows of 15C (59F), offering comfortable conditions for enjoying outdoor activities. Rainfall is relatively low compared to other months, and sunshine remains prevalent. Sea temperatures are generally pleasant, averaging around 21C (70F), allowing for continued swimming and water sports.

This period presents an advantageous time to visit Alicante, avoiding the peak summer heat while still enjoying warm weather. The more moderate temperatures create ideal conditions for exploring the city’s historic sites, such as the Castillo de Santa Brbara, or enjoying its beautiful beaches and promenades. The reduced crowds compared to the summer season contribute to a more relaxed experience. Historically, October marks the transition from the bustling summer season to a more tranquil autumnal atmosphere, offering a unique perspective on local life.

7+ Alicante Weather in November: A Forecast

Alicante, Spain, experiences mild and generally sunny conditions during November. Average temperatures typically range from highs around 18-20C (64-68F) during the day to lows of 9-11C (48-52F) at night. Rainfall is possible but less frequent than in later autumn and winter months. Sea temperatures remain relatively warm, often hovering around 17-19C (63-66F).

Understanding Alicante’s November climate is beneficial for travelers planning autumn getaways. The pleasant temperatures allow for comfortable sightseeing, outdoor activities, and enjoying the region’s beaches without the summer crowds. This period offers a balance between comfortable warmth and fewer tourists, potentially leading to lower prices on accommodations and flights. Historically, November has represented a transition period for Alicante, moving from the bustling summer season to the quieter winter months, allowing the city to regain a sense of local life.

7+ Alicante, Spain Weather in March: A Forecast

Coastal Alicante, situated in southeastern Spain, experiences a Mediterranean climate. March typically marks a transition from winter to spring, offering a blend of mild temperatures, increasing sunshine, and occasional rainfall. This period sees average highs ranging from 17-20C (63-68F), and lows averaging 9-12C (48-54F). Sea temperatures are generally cool, averaging around 14C (57F).

The moderate weather conditions of this time make it an attractive period for visitors seeking a less crowded experience than the peak summer months. The city’s historical sites, beaches, and surrounding natural beauty become more accessible with the pleasant temperatures. Historically, March has been a significant month for the region, coinciding with the culmination of the local almond blossom season and the build-up towards the vibrant Easter celebrations.
